Kinds Of Optical Fiber Tests



Different types of optical fibre examinations are performed to guarantee the efficiency and integrity of fiber optic networks. These examinations can be classified into a number of essential types, each serving a certain objective in examining the integrity of the fibre.


First, Optical Time Domain Name Reflectometry (OTDR) is a famous examination that determines mistakes, entwines, and ports within the fibre. By sending out pulses of light and analyzing the mirrored signals, specialists can identify concerns along the fibre's size.


2nd, insertion loss tests assess the amount of signal loss when light go through ports or splices, which is vital for preserving network performance.


Third, return loss tests gauge the quantity of light mirrored back towards the source, providing insights right into the top quality of connections and possible sources of interference.


In addition, connection examinations ensure that the fibre course is total, permitting service technicians to confirm that the fiber is undamaged without any type of breaks. robotic vision.


Lastly, visual mistake locators use visible light to determine breaks or serious bends in the fibre, helping in quick troubleshooting. Jointly, these tests form a comprehensive strategy to keeping optimum efficiency in fibre optic networks.

Applications in Network Upkeep



In modern telecommunications, reliable network maintenance depends greatly on optical fiber screening to determine and correct issues immediately. Normal testing guarantees that the network operates at optimal efficiency degrees, reducing downtime and enhancing individual experience.


One of the key applications of optical fiber testing in maintenance is the discovery of faults, such as breaks, bends, or improper connections. Techniques like Optical Time Domain Name Reflectometry (OTDR) permit service technicians to locate these concerns precisely and examine the quality of the fiber link. Furthermore, loss testing confirms the integrity of the optical course, making sure that signal depletion stays within appropriate limits.


Regular maintenance screening also aids in preventive steps, identifying prospective troubles before they escalate into considerable failings. This aggressive strategy can conserve organizations both time and monetary sources. Additionally, during upgrades or expansions, optical fiber testing ensures that new installments integrate flawlessly with existing framework.
